Starting at the lower spine, the sciatic nerve runs through your buttock all the way down to your foot. It's the thickest and longest nerve of the entire human body. In the US alone over 1 million workdays are missed yearly because of this phenomenon and a colossal 70-90 percent of the population will have to deal with back pain at some time or other.
